Fall 2001 ZAP! AwardsRecognizes Those Who Take Bad Laws Off the BooksThe Institute for Justice’s "ZAP! Award" is presented to lawyers who made America more free by removing a law that restrained economic liberty, curtailed free speech, restricted property rights or otherwise reined in government intrusions on individual liberty.
